CNO Software Engineer - Early Career

Virginia
Full-time
Onsite
$71K/yr - $124K/yr
New Grad, Entry Level
Lockheed Martin is a leading technology innovation company that focuses on solving the world's most complex challenges. They are seeking a full-time Early Career Cyber Network Operations Software Engineer to develop specialized cyber tools and techniques for mission-critical programs, emphasizing offensive cyber solutions for national security.

Responsibilities

  • As a CNO Developer, you will have the opportunity to work on a variety of mission-critical programs developing specialized cyber tools, techniques and integrated effects
  • The work our team performs requires a much higher level of engagement and ingenuity than your average Cyber Security role
  • We are composing creative offensive cyber solutions to real-world problems, all in the name of national security
  • From Day One, you will be launched into a realm of thrilling new challenges where you’ll be able to leverage your knowledge of OS security features, reverse engineering, vulnerability analysis, networking, firmware, kernel-level development, OS platform internals, etc

Qualification

Required

  • Bachelor's degree majoring Computer Science, Computer Engineering, or related technical field
  • Experience performing Software Development and writing in software languages such as: C, C++, Python, Assembly
  • Experience/knowledge developing, testing and debugging code (operating system kernel development experience is desired)
  • Experience/knowledge of network protocols and data flows or similar concepts
  • Must be a US Citizen; this position will require a government security clearance

Preferred

  • Demonstrated experience with memory management and threading
  • Demonstrated in-depth experience in tool development and kernel architecture in operating systems such as: Windows, Linux, MacOS, iOS and Android
  • Software development experience including design, implementation, testing, analysis and debugging supporting CNO/CNE
  • Experience in vulnerability research and applying various analysis techniques
  • Experience in reverse engineering in various architectures (i.e. x86, ARM)
  • Demonstrated in-depth understanding of low level operating systems development and API(s)
  • Experience with writing effective OS level code and extensions (such as device drivers for networking, storage, audio, video, etc.)
  • Demonstrated experience performing Software Configuration Management
  • Demonstrated experience writing unit test when developing new software and fixing bugs
